The Complete Guide to Winning Poker by Albert H Morehead. Published by Simon & Schuster, NY, 1967. 1st Edition. Hardbound w/Paper DJ. Size 8vo (up to 9-1/2'' tall). 286 Pgs. Condition: Fine in Good DJ. LCCN 67-16727. In this one comprehensive volume is everything anyone - from beginner to expert - needs to know about playing poker to win. The book shows; the single most important factor in the makeup of a poker player; the percentages you need to know to win consistently; when and how to bluff successfully; what your chances are of improving any given hand; how to judge your hand at a glance; how to manage your money; the importance of position - the Number Two value in poker; the ''friendly game'' - and how it messes up the percentages; the skills you must cultivate to be a master player; poker probabilities; expert techniques; and how to be though by fair, ruthless but honest.
